Representative Text

1 I need the blood to me applied,
For cleansing, keeping pow’r;
O blessed Saviour, Crucified,
Save me this very hour.

Refrain:
I want Jesus, I want Jesus,
Ev’ry day and hour;
For I need His grace to keep me,
And I know His saving pow’r.

2 I need His grace each trying day,
To keep me lest I fall;
O Jesus, come and with me stay,
To be my All in All. [Refrain]

3 I want Thee, Lord, and need Thee more
Than tongue of mine can tell;
O enter in and evermore
Consent with me to dwell. [Refrain]

4 O heart of mine! He speaks to Thee,
“Thy sins are all forgiv’n;”
On earth I have the victory,
O blest foretaste of heav’n! [Refrain]

Source: New Songs of Pentecost No. 2 #1

Author: C. Austin Miles

Charles Austin Miles USA 1868-1946. Born at Lakehurst, NJ, he attended the Philadelphia College of Pharmacy and the University of PA. He became a pharmacist. He married Bertha H Haagen, and they had two sons: Charles and Russell. In 1892 he abandoned his pharmacy career and began writing gospel songs. At first he furnished compositions to the Hall-Mack Publishing Company, but soon became editor and manager, where he worked for 37 years. He felt he was serving God better in the gospel song writing business, than as a pharmacist.
